About Beach Massage and Day Spa

Located in El Segundo, and just a mile south of LAX, Beach Massage and Day Spa was founded and designed to fill the need for a place where guests can indulge at reasonable rates. Quality and affordability are what have kept Beach Massage on the map since 2005. A variety of spa services are offered, including Vichy, foot treatments, facials, and massage, such as Swedish, deep tissue, and prenatal. Beach Massage also offers a unique menu of "add-on" treatments to enhance your treatment. Complimentary fruit, water, and lemonade are available.
